    GEORGIAN PM: I HAVE NOT INTERFERED IN CHAKHALYAN'S RELEASE

    tert.am
    25.01.13

    Georgia's Prime Minister Bidzina Ivanishvili claims he has not
    interfered in the process of release of Javakhki Armenian activist
    Vahagn Chakhalyan. According to Georgia Online, he stated about it
    in Davos during the meeting with reporters.

    Ivanishvili said the issue has been voiced by Catholicos of All
    Armenians Karekin II and he has re-addressed it to convenient body.

    "I am not interfering in the issues not relating to me. I am not the
    decision-maker in this issue. The time of making decisions by one
    person has passed," the PM stated.

    Vahagn Chakhalyan was released on January 24.
